This is me playing Kraftwerk’s “Pocket Calculator” on a Mattel Bee Gees Rhythm Machine keyboard, followed by Kraftwerk’s Ralf Hutter playing the song live on their Mattel Bee Gees Rhythm Machine. Except theirs has all the Bee Gees decals removed so that the audience won’t mistake them for the Bee Gees. You can also see this keyboard on the “Computer World” LP jacket. The other hand-held noisemakers are a Stylophone, TI Language Translator (same sound chip as the Speak & Spell), and a home-made electronic percussion trigger. For you trainspotters out there, this was not the first time Kraftwerk used a Mattel-derived instrument. The choir and string sounds on their mid-late 70s albums were played on a Vako Orchestron, which was an offshoot of the Mattel Optigan, which those sounds were originally created for.
